Comment:
Depth, sediment (m) is composite depth (mcd). The chronostratigraphy used here is based on the correlation of the site 758 oxygen isotope record from the planktonic foraminifer Globigerinoides sacculifer (Farell and Janacek, 1991, doi:10.2973/odp.proc.sr.121.124.1991), to the global average oxygen isotope record, the SPECMAP stack (Imbrie et al., 1984). This chronostratigraphy is consistent with biostratigraphic data (Shipboard Scientific party, Site 758,1989, doi:10.2973/odp.proc.ir.121.112.1989) and the disappearance of the pink variety of Globigerinoides ruber at 120 kyr (Shackleton and Opdyke, 1973, doi:10.1016/0033-5894(73)90052-5). 121-758A-1-1,7-9 Holocene,121-758A-1H-1,45-47 Glacial
